What it is and what the ratings mean
The Siemens 3VA1112-6MH36-0AB0 is a 3-pole molded-case circuit breaker (MCCB) on the IEC 160 A frame, with a 125 A rated current (In) and a TM120M thermal-magnetic trip unit configured for starter protection — meaning it's sized to sit ahead of a motor starter, providing short-circuit protection while relying on the starter's overload relay for overcurrent protection. Rated Icu = 70 kA at 415 V AC, which is the maximum short-circuit current it can safely interrupt without damage at that voltage — class H breaking capacity, so it handles high prospective fault levels common in industrial distribution panels. The short-circuit release (Ii) is adjustable between 5 and 15 times In.
Deployment context
Mounts on a DIN rail or panel base inside a standard industrial enclosure; the clamp-type terminals accept copper or aluminum conductors up to the frame rating, and the two built-in auxiliary switches (HP type) provide status feedback to a PLC or indication panel without needing an external accessory block.
